Head to Puglia for a summer of food, wine and music

Summertime in Puglia is hot, vivacious and welcoming. The festivals from July to September offer visitors a glimpse into the past, present and future of Southern Italy, where locals demonstrate their proud Medieval heritage, distinct cuisine and unique identity in all its theatrical colour.

This Friday, 22 May 2009, marks the 150th anniversary of Sherlock Holmes creator, Sir Arthur Conan Doyle’s birthday. Park Plaza Sherlock Holmes London (108 Baker St, London W1U 6LJ) is celebrating by offering a pair of tickets to the Sherlock Holmes Museum to the first 75 guests to book a room on Friday.
